## Releases

Quick note for the sync: GarageGlance v2.4 ships the occupancy feed for the Marlowe Street deck, now polling sensors every 30 seconds instead of two minutes. Counts should stop drifting during rush hour. Tag releases off `main`, run the feed smoke test, and ping Tova if the diff looks weird. All release artifacts must be verified against the key below.

signing key of tahog-tajog = bky6_QV8tna

Welcome to the Ledgervane retention team. The sweeper (codename Dustpan) runs nightly, purging records past their retention class. Never pause it without a ticket; backlogs compound fast. Check the class mappings before touching config — they change quarterly. Full sweep schedules and escalation steps live on the internal page below.

operations page: https://confluence.lumicsys.internal/projects/display/projects/display

Handover: Keyturn rotation utility

For whoever maintains Keyturn next: it rotates service credentials on a weekly schedule via the Vaultgate API. The rotation itself is reliable; the weak spot is consumer refresh — a few legacy services cache credentials and need a restart hook, listed in the config. Don't shorten the grace window below one hour. Operating notes and the consumer list are maintained here.

runbook for yageg-tafop: https://superset.merlaqnet.local/deploy/projects/issue/display/repo/projects/ticket/e6ac41f4bf7bc116ee61994c

Onboarding: Crumbline order-cutoff rule

Release manager notes. Crumbline enforces a hard bakery order cutoff at 14:00 local; the batching job freezes the order book and emits the production sheet. Do not ship releases between 13:30 and 14:30 — a failed deploy mid-freeze corrupts the sheet. If a rollback locks the cutoff service account, recovery is self-serve: open the admin console, pick the frozen tenant, choose Restore. Re-run the batcher afterward and diff against the last good sheet. The restore flow prompts for the passphrase below.

recovery phrase for tahop-yageg: soriel-kasion-jormir-holael-zormir-sorius-julir